Galumpha
Friday, November 19, 2010
7:30 pm, Bayou Theater

Combining stunning acrobatics, striking visual effects, physical comedy and inventive choreography, Galumpha brings to life a world of imagination, beauty, muscle and merriment. The three performers, Andy Horowitz, Erin Stanley and Marlon Torres have created a sensory feast of images ranging from the ridiculous to the sublime, drawn together into a seamless whole, consistently bringing audiences to their feet. Galumpha is a triumphant mix of art and entertainment, offering world-class, award winning choreography (Edinburgh Festival Critics’ Choice Award).

Mercury Baroque Ensemble
Mozart’s Requiem

Friday, May 13, 2011
8:00 pm, Bayou Theater

Mozart’s Requiem is one of music’s greatest masterpieces. Shrouded in mystery, the Requiem has been a source of controversy and debate for decades. Mercury Baroque will give Houston its debut period instrument performance of the Requiem as well as a String Symphony by Mendelssohn.
